Output eaf58976dabd815bed46133ac5bd7f244b8ce1025d453f31252ffed6d7a4829c:1

value
46204096
script pubkey
OP_0 OP_PUSHBYTES_20 c371e7fba213f897bcb43703c92b0061a9dd2ed4
address
bc1qcdc707azz0uf0095xupuj2cqvx5a6tk59qy2v2
transaction
eaf58976dabd815bed46133ac5bd7f244b8ce1025d453f31252ffed6d7a4829c
spent
true